Added Sugar and Brain Fog: What’s Really Going On?


Many people notice a pattern: a sugary breakfast, a sweetened coffee, or an afternoon pastry brings a short burst of energy, followed by mental haze, irritability, and a desperate need for more caffeine. That “can’t-think-straight” feeling is often described as brain fog.


Brain fog is not a formal medical diagnosis, but a cluster of symptoms: trouble concentrating, slower thinking, word-finding issues, forgetfulness, and feeling mentally “cloudy.” A number of factors can contribute to it—poor sleep, stress, medications, hormonal shifts, and medical conditions like depression or thyroid disorders. Added sugar is not the only cause, but for many people it is a major and very modifiable one.


This article explains how added sugar can contribute to brain fog, what the science currently suggests, and practical, sustainable steps to reduce sugar—including how zero-calorie, zero-glycemic sweeteners such as monk fruit can fit into a brain-friendly way of eating.



How Added Sugar Affects the Brain


When we talk about “sugar,” it helps to distinguish between:



  • Intrinsic sugars – naturally present in whole foods like fruit, vegetables, and plain dairy, packaged with fiber, water, and micronutrients.

  • Added sugars – sugars and syrups added during processing or preparation (table sugar, high-fructose corn syrup, honey, agave, brown sugar, syrups in coffee drinks, etc.).


Most of the concern about brain fog relates to added sugar, especially when consumed in large amounts or in isolation (for example, a sugary drink without protein or fiber).



1. Blood Sugar Swings and Mental Clarity


Your brain uses glucose as a primary fuel. In a healthy range, stable blood glucose supports alertness, steady mood, and good cognitive function. Problems arise when intake of rapidly absorbed sugar leads to large spikes and dips in blood glucose.


Here is a simplified sequence that may contribute to brain fog in susceptible people:



  • Rapid spike: A high-sugar, low-fiber food or drink (e.g., sweetened coffee, soda, candy, pastries) is absorbed quickly, causing a sharp rise in blood glucose.

  • Insulin surge: Your pancreas releases insulin to move glucose from the bloodstream into cells.

  • Overshoot and dip: In some people, especially if this pattern repeats often, insulin response can be strong enough that blood glucose dips relatively quickly afterward—sometimes into the low-normal or mildly low range.

  • Brain fog phase: During that dip, some people experience fatigue, shakiness, irritability, and difficulty thinking clearly—classic brain-fog territory.


This pattern is sometimes called “reactive hypoglycemia,” and while not everyone experiences it, those who do often recognize the cycle of sugar high, crash, and mental fog.



2. Insulin Resistance and Long-Term Effects


With frequent high-sugar intake over time, some individuals develop insulin resistance, where cells become less responsive to insulin. This can lead to chronically elevated insulin levels and, in many cases, higher average blood glucose.


Research suggests that insulin resistance and chronically high blood sugar are linked with:



  • Increased risk of type 2 diabetes

  • Higher rates of cognitive decline over time

  • Potential changes in brain structure and blood flow


These are long-term processes, not immediate causes of a single “foggy” afternoon. But they highlight why reducing excessive added sugar is not just about short-term clarity; it may also support long-term brain health.



3. Inflammation and Oxidative Stress


High intakes of added sugar, especially in the context of an overall ultra-processed diet, are associated in observational research with higher markers of systemic inflammation. Experimental studies in animals and some human data suggest that chronic high sugar intake can promote oxidative stress and low-grade inflammation in the brain.


Inflammation and oxidative stress are complex processes involved in many conditions, from cardiovascular disease to neurodegenerative disorders. While we should avoid oversimplifying, it is reasonable to say that a diet consistently high in added sugars may not be the most supportive environment for a calm, clear, resilient brain.



4. Sleep, Mood, and Sugar


Sleep and mood are two major drivers of brain fog, and both can be influenced by sugar intake.



  • Sleep quality: Very sugary foods or drinks late in the evening may fragment sleep in some people. Poor sleep, in turn, worsens attention, memory, and executive function.

  • Mood swings: Blood sugar highs and lows can be accompanied by irritability or anxiety in susceptible people, which can make cognitive tasks feel harder.


Again, sugar is only one piece of a much larger picture. But for many, dialing back added sugar—especially late in the day—can be a surprisingly effective lever for better sleep and more stable mood.



Is Sugar the Only Cause of Brain Fog?


No. Brain fog is multifactorial. Common contributors include:



  • Chronic stress and burnout

  • Insufficient or poor-quality sleep

  • Medications (for example, some antihistamines, sedatives, or pain medications)

  • Depression, anxiety, and other mental health conditions

  • Thyroid disorders or anemia

  • Nutrient deficiencies (e.g., B12, iron in some cases)

  • Perimenopause and other hormonal transitions


If your brain fog is severe, persistent, rapidly worsening, or accompanied by other concerning symptoms (like significant weight changes, neurological symptoms, or mood changes), it is important to seek medical evaluation. Dietary changes can be helpful, but they are not a substitute for proper medical care.



How Much Added Sugar Is Too Much?


Different health organizations provide slightly different guidelines, but they are directionally similar:



  • World Health Organization (WHO): Ideally <5–10% of total calories from free sugars (which include added sugars and sugars in honey, syrups, and fruit juice).

  • American Heart Association (AHA): Roughly <25 g/day for most women and <36 g/day for most men of added sugars.


For context, a single 12 oz (355 mL) regular soda often contains around 35–40 grams of sugar, which can meet or exceed these daily recommendations in one serving.


Not everyone needs to count grams obsessively, but gaining a realistic sense of your intake is often eye-opening and can help you connect sugar patterns with episodes of brain fog.



Signs Your Brain Fog May Be Sugar-Related


While there is no lab test that says “this fog is from sugar,” people who are sugar-sensitive often notice patterns like:



  • Feeling clear-headed upon waking, then foggy within 1–2 hours of a sugary breakfast

  • Needing something sweet to “push through” afternoon tasks, followed by a slump

  • Noticing shakiness, irritability, or difficulty focusing if you go a few hours after a high-sugar meal

  • Brain fog improving on days when you eat more protein, fiber, and fewer sugary drinks or desserts


If you suspect added sugar is a major contributor, a structured experiment—reducing added sugar for a few weeks—can be very informative.



Strategies to Reduce Sugar-Related Brain Fog


You do not need a perfectly sugar-free diet to support brain health. The goal is to reduce added sugar spikes, improve overall dietary quality, and find alternatives that feel sustainable and enjoyable.



1. Stabilize Blood Sugar With Balanced Meals


One of the most effective ways to reduce brain fog is to build meals that slow digestion and smooth out glucose curves. A practical approach is to aim for:



  • Protein (eggs, Greek yogurt, tofu, fish, poultry, legumes)

  • Fiber-rich carbohydrates (vegetables, whole grains, beans, lentils, fruit)

  • Healthy fats (nuts, seeds, avocado, olive oil)


Examples:



  • Instead of a muffin and sweetened latte: try eggs or tofu scramble with vegetables, plus coffee sweetened with a zero-calorie sweetener like monk fruit rather than sugar.

  • Instead of a plain bagel with jam: choose whole-grain toast with nut butter and berries, again using low- or no-sugar additions where possible.


Balanced meals blunt the rapid glucose rise that often precedes a foggy crash.



2. Identify and Replace High-Sugar Habit Foods


Most people have a few “usual suspects” that contribute a large share of their added sugar. Common examples include:



  • Sugary coffee drinks and flavored creamers

  • Sodas and energy drinks

  • Sweetened yogurts and cereals

  • Pastries, cookies, and candy “kept on hand” for energy


Rather than trying to overhaul everything at once, pick one category and find a realistic alternative.



  • Coffee & tea: Swap sugar or flavored syrup for monk fruit or stevia-based sweeteners. Many people find that a gradual reduction in sweetness over 1–2 weeks helps their palate adjust.

  • Sparkling drinks: Replace one sugary soda per day with sparkling water plus a squeeze of citrus or a naturally sweetened zero-calorie beverage.

  • Yogurt: Choose plain yogurt and add your own fruit, cinnamon, and a few drops of a natural zero-calorie sweetener.


These small swaps can significantly reduce added sugar exposure across the day, which often translates to fewer foggy episodes.

4. Create Low-Sugar, Brain-Friendly Dessert Habits


Completely eliminating desserts is rarely necessary and often backfires. Instead, consider shifting how and when you enjoy sweets:



  • Pair sweets with meals: Having dessert with a meal that contains protein, fat, and fiber is generally easier on blood sugar than eating sweets on an empty stomach.

  • Use fruit as a base: Build desserts around whole fruit (berries, apples, citrus), enhancing them with spices and modest amounts of natural sweeteners.

  • Experiment with sugar-free recipes: Many baked goods, puddings, and beverages can be made with monk fruit or stevia-based sweeteners instead of sugar, significantly reducing glycemic impact.


Over time, many people notice their taste buds recalibrate; foods that once seemed “normal” start to taste intensely sweet, and smaller amounts of sweetness feel satisfying.



5. Mind the Timing of Sugar


For individuals who are particularly sensitive to sugar-related brain fog, timing can matter:



  • Avoid large sugar loads first thing in the morning. Start the day with protein and fiber to set a stable foundation for energy and focus.

  • Be cautious with late-night sweets. If you notice sugar disrupts your sleep, shifting dessert earlier in the evening or choosing a lower-sugar option may help.

  • Plan around cognitively demanding tasks. On days with intense mental work, favor balanced, lower-sugar meals and snacks.



6. Supportive Lifestyle Factors


Diet is powerful, but brain fog often improves most when multiple levers are pulled together:



  • Sleep: Aim for 7–9 hours of consistent, good-quality sleep. Even one night of short sleep can worsen insulin sensitivity and increase sugar cravings.

  • Movement: Regular physical activity improves insulin sensitivity and blood flow to the brain. Even walking after meals can help moderate blood glucose.

  • Stress management: Chronic stress hormones can drive cravings for quick energy (often sugary foods). Practices like deep breathing, brief walks, or short breaks can help.



What to Expect When You Cut Back on Added Sugar


Everyone’s experience is different, but some common patterns include:



  • First few days: You may notice strong cravings, irritability, or feeling "off"—especially if your baseline intake was high. Staying hydrated, eating enough protein, and using non-sugar sweeteners can ease this transition.

  • 1–2 weeks: Many people report more stable energy and fewer crashes. Taste buds often begin to adjust; naturally sweet foods like fruit taste more satisfying.

  • 3–4 weeks and beyond: For some, baseline mental clarity improves. Brain fog episodes may become less frequent or less intense, especially when combined with better sleep and stress management.


If you do not notice any improvement in brain fog after several weeks of meaningful sugar reduction, it is worth discussing with a healthcare professional to explore other causes.

When to Seek Professional Help


Reducing added sugar is a worthwhile step for most people, but it is important not to overlook warning signs. Consult a healthcare provider if you experience:



  • Sudden, severe, or rapidly worsening cognitive changes

  • Frequent episodes of confusion, dizziness, or near-fainting

  • Unintentional weight loss or gain, excessive thirst or urination

  • Persistent low mood, anxiety, or other mental health concerns


Diet can support brain function, but medical evaluation is essential to rule out underlying conditions.
